Experience The LR Speakeasy Bar

Old-Fashioneds (served over craft ice)

    The Smoke House  -   Amador Cabernet Finish Bourbon with house made 

    demerara simple syrup, & bitters; smoked in an enclosed chamber, then garnished             

    and garnished w/ an orange peel.

                                                                                           

    The Rye Not - Resurgens Rye, vanilla infused simple syrup, and Peychaud’s bitters

    garnished w/ a dark cherry & an orange peel.


*   The L.R.  -    Our signature cocktail made with Woodford Reserve Double Oak Bourbon

    combined with muddled blackberries & orange slices, bitters, and house-made

    demerara simple syrup.


    The "Pic Yer Poison" - Choose your proof of Old Forrester Bourbon in this classic old

    fashioned with house made demerara simple syrup & bitters, garnished w/ a dark

    cherry.

       a. Old Forrester 1870 – 90 proof – with notes of citrus, caramel, and spice


       b. Old Forrester 1897 – 100 proof - with notes of caramel, oak, and vanilla


       c. Old Forrester 1910 - 93 proof- with notes of chocolate, dark fruit, and oak


       d. Old Forrester 1920 - 115 proof - with notes of dark chocolate, oak, and spice


Bourbon Specialties

    The Patriot - – Salute our military with this classic Manhattan made with Horse Soldier

    Premium Bourbon, Sweet Vermouth, and Bitters.


    The Kentucky Mule - A refreshing cocktail made w/ Bulleit Bourbon, Ginger Beer & fresh                              

    lime.                                                                                                                               


Specialty Margaritas

    The Bearcat -    During prohibition, the bearcat was a term used to describe a hot-blooded

    woman. This hot-blooded cocktail combines Tanteo Jalapeno Infused Tequila, Orange

    Liqueur, and our homemade margarita mix in a Tajin rimmed glass. 

    *Substitute Tanteo Habanero Infused Tequila if you are brave enough.

                                                                                                                     

    The Tequilero - Named after the Mexican Bootleggers who smuggled tequila into the US

    during prohibition, this is a top shelf Cadillac Margarita made from Herradura Ocho Plato

    tequila, Cointreau, fresh squeezed lime juice and agave served in a salt rimmed glass.


    The Smokey- A twist on a pineapple margarita, using smoky Banhez Premium Mezcal,

    Cointreau, pineapple and lime juice served in a Tajin rimmed glass.



Speakeasy Cocktails

    The L.R. Mary -  Our signature Bloody Mary, made with Tito’s Vodka and our house

    crafted Bloody Mary mix, garnished with a large shrimp from the coastal waters of

    Georgia (on weekends only) and queen olives. Served mild(ish) or spicy upon request.


    The Hemingway – A classic Daiquiri named after “Papa” who liked to frequent

    Speakeasys during prohibition, is made with Atomica Light Rum, lime and grapefruit

    juices, with a dash of maraschino cherry juice, shaken over ice and strained.


    The Mary Pickford - Another rum based prohibition style cocktail, named after a popular

    Canadian American actress of the day. This one combines Bacardi White Rum with

    pineapple juice, grenadine, and maraschino cherry juice, shaken over ice and strained.

    Our version adds a floater of Bali Hai Cutwater dark rum on top for an extra kick.


    The Ritzy Doll- our Fruity take on a "Long Island".  equal parts of Gin, Vodka, Tequila and Rum

    shaken with Sweet and Sour and a black Raspberry Liquor and then topped with Sprite. 

    **** Try a twist and order a SPICY Doll -Tanteo Jalopeno Tequila replaces Silver tequila.


    The Tropical - Our version of a pina colada.  Rum Haven Coconut Water Rum, shaken with                            

    Cream of Coconut and Pineapple juice.  Poured over Ice and then topped with Whipped Cream

    and a Cherry. 

    **** Try a Floater of Bali Hai Caribbean Dark Rum on the top $ 2.00 additional  


Martini Classics

    The Midnight Martini -      A delicious mixture of Hanson’s Organic Espresso Vodka,

    Whistler’s Irish Cream and Fever Tree Espresso Martini Mix.. Served with three espresso beans. 


    The Dirty Hopper - A super "dirty" version of a Grey Goose Vodka. Martini.   Served with 

    Blue Cheese Stuffed Olives.


    The Lemon Drop - A delicious Mix of New Amsterdam Lemon Vodka, Fabrizia Lemoncello, 

    Lemonade and Fresh Meyer Lemon juice.  Shaken with Ice and then served in a Lemon 

    Flavored Sugar Rimmed glass.                                                                                                


    Appletini - A delicious Mix of New Amsterdam Green Apple Vodka, Llords Golden Apple Liquor,   

    Lords Sour Apple Liquor, Shaken with Ice and  then served in a Apple Flavored 

    Sugar Rimmed glass.
